'The Batman' crosses $300 million domestically after $36.8 million in its third weekend. Ti West’s 'X' and 'Jujutsu Kaisen' also had strong showings.

With $36.8 million in its third weekend, The Batman retained the top spot at the box office and, in doing so, became only the second pandemic era film to cross the $300 million mark domestically. Directed by Matt Reeves, the three-hour noir-toned superhero film fell by just 45% from last weekend, registering a third-weekend haul that ranks number three for Warner Bros, behind The Dark Knight and Wonder Woman .

COLLIDER VIDEO OF THE DAY Overall, the box office for this weekend stood at $90.6 million, which is 35% below the same frame in 2019, when Captain Marvel’s second-weekend haul catapulted the total box office to $139 million. Internationally, The Batman is just shy of $600 million. The film opened in China this week, but the Middle Kingdom has been hit by a new wave of the COVID-19 pandemic, with nearly half the country’s theaters closed.

Rounding out the top five was Channing Tatum’s Dog, which serves as both an acting comeback and a directorial debut for him . This weekend, the film added another $4 million for a running domestic total that now stands at $54 million. This is a terrific result for an original drama that cost only $15 million to produce.

Elsewhere, Spider-Man: No Way Home dropped out of the top five for the first time in 14 weeks, but it still made $3.2 million this weekend, despite being available on digital. Notably, with $797.6 million in the bank, the film is now days away from becoming the third movie in history to cross the $800 million mark at the domestic box office, after Avengers: Endgame and Star Wars: The Force Awakens .
